House raising services involve elevating a property to address various structural and environmental concerns. This process typically includes lifting the entire house off its foundation using specialized equipment, allowing for repairs, modifications, or improvements to be made underneath or around the structure. Once the necessary work is completed, the house is carefully lowered back onto a new or existing foundation. House raising can be a complex operation that requires careful planning and execution to ensure the stability and safety of the property throughout the process.

Cost Range - House raising services typically cost between $10,000 and $50,000, depending on factors like home size and foundation type. For example, raising a small single-story home may be closer to $10,000, while larger or more complex projects can reach higher prices.
Factors Influencing Cost - The total expense can vary based on the home's height, foundation condition, and accessibility. Additional costs may include permits, inspections, and structural reinforcements, which can add several thousand dollars to the project.
Average Project Expenses - In Berkley, MI, homeowners often see costs around $20,000 to $35,000 for standard house raising projects. Larger homes or those requiring extensive foundation work may incur costs exceeding $40,000.
Cost Considerations - It is important to obtain detailed estimates from local service providers to understand the specific costs for a house raising project. Prices can vary significantly based on the home's unique requirements and local labor rates.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
